Course Outline

Containerization Foundations for MLOps

  • Analyzing the specific requirements of the ML lifecycle
  • Exploring essential Docker concepts relevant to ML systems
  • Adopting best practices for creating reproducible environments

Constructing Containerized ML Training Pipelines

  • Packaging model training code alongside its necessary dependencies
  • Configuring training jobs through optimized Docker images
  • Managing datasets and artifacts effectively within containers

Containerizing Validation and Model Evaluation

  • Recreating consistent evaluation environments
  • Automating validation workflows for efficiency
  • Collecting metrics and logs from containerized processes

Containerized Inference and Serving

  • Architecting efficient inference microservices
  • Optimizing runtime containers for production stability
  • Implementing scalable serving architectures

Orchestrating Pipelines with Docker Compose

  • Coordinating complex multi-container ML workflows
  • Managing environment isolation and configuration control
  • Integrating auxiliary services such as tracking and storage

ML Model Versioning and Lifecycle Management

  • Tracking models, images, and individual pipeline components
  • Maintaining version-controlled container environments
  • Integrating tools like MLflow or similar solutions

Deployment and Scaling of ML Workloads

  • Executing pipelines in distributed computing environments
  • Scaling microservices using native Docker capabilities
  • Monitoring the health of containerized ML systems

CI/CD for MLOps with Docker

  • Automating the build and deployment cycles for ML components
  • Testing pipelines within containerized staging environments
  • Guaranteeing reproducibility and facilitating rollbacks

Summary and Future Directions

Requirements

  • A solid grasp of machine learning workflows
  • Practical experience with Python for data analysis or model development
  • Basic familiarity with containerization fundamentals

Target Audience

  • MLOps Engineers
  • DevOps Practitioners
  • Data Platform Teams
